摘要: 微柱凝胶血型检测卡中的异物严重影响临床检测结果,在分发装盒之前必须经过严格检测,目前主要依赖人工灯检,检测效率低,精准性差。本文设计一种微柱凝胶异物智能检测系统。该系统设计特定波段的红外LED光源获取凝胶卡图像,研究并实现用于提取凝胶卡图像杂质特征信息的改进型高斯滤波算法和二次高斯差分算法,设计识别、跟踪、剔除自动控制装置,实现对有异物的血型检测卡的自动分离。使用纳威尔智能科技有限公司提供的样品进行测试,本文系统检测准确率高于98%,检测异物最小直径为50微米。

Abstract: The foreign matter in the micro-gel blood group test card seriously affects the clinical test results, so it must be strictly tested before it is distributed and boxed. At present, it mainly depends on manual lamp test, which has low detection efficiency and poor accuracy. In this paper, an intelligent detection system for micro-column gel foreign bodies is designed. In this system, the infrared LED light source with a specific wavelength band is designed to obtain the gel card image, and the improved Gaussian filtering algorithm and quadratic Gaussian difference algorithm for extracting the impurity characteristic information of the gel card image are studied and realized. The automatic control device for identification, tracking and rejection is designed, and the automatic separation of blood type test cards with foreign bodies is realized. Samples provided by Nevil Intelligent Technology Co., Ltd. are used for testing, the detection accuracy of the proposed system is higher than 98%, and the minimum diameter of foreign bodies detected is 50 microns.
